Integrating expert-system technology with decision-support technology, this study incorporates the progress made in knowledge-based DSS and related fields, and illustrates these advances with applications and cases in finance and management.

Aims to prepare students for the ever-changing demands of information systems management. The text offers an account of the interconnections between technology and organization, and tracks emerging technologies and organizational trends. It uses real business issues to illustrate MIS issues.
